Maoists torch an APSRTC bus

Protest against Chandamuru encounter

Anantapur, March 24, 2006

Maoists torched a bus belonging to the Andhra Pradesh State Transport Corporation (APSRTC). The bus belongs to Hindupur depot and is plying between Bucherla and Kanumara villages of Roddam mandal in the district on Friday evening. The bus was completely damaged in the incident.

According to information available, the bus was returning to Naranagepalli village in the Roddam mandal to Hindupur when the incident took place. The Maoists handed over a letter in the name of Penna Ahobilam Area Committee Secretary Gangaram that they had resorted to the act in protest against the Chandamuru encounter.
